In this study, we investigated the role of Def1 during the development and infection of the rice blast fungus Magnaporthe … Web15 aug. 2024 · As noted in the introduction, there are two competing phylogenetic interpretations; in the 3-Domain tree, Archaea, Eukarya, and Bacteria are each monophyletic. By contrast, 2-Domain trees describe phylogenies with different topologies that are united by the fact that they fail to recover the monophyly of Archaea. WebEukarya is the only domain that consists of multicellular and visible organisms, like people, animals, plants and trees. It’s also the domain of many microorganisms, like fungi, algae and micro-animals. Fungi are so diverse, that two different fungi can be as genetically different as a person and a fish.
